Prompted by a discussion on one of the eCS newsgroups, I tried my Asus M2N-SLI Deluxe system (nVidia nForce 570) with PSD=ACPI.PSD /SMP /PIC and was surprised to find that it works, despite the instructions in Pasha's ACPI docs. that such systems must run in APIC mode.
Further information:
The machine runs with /SMP /APIC, but the LSILogic SCSI adapter is then inaccessible. I have tried REMAPping the SCSI adapter's high IRQs (17 and 18) to low IRQs, but without success: the SCSI adapter is still not recognized.
Using /SMP /APIC /!NOD enables the SCSI adapter, but I have been told that this is the equivalent of running in /PIC mode anyway.
